Purpose The Preventative Maintenance Engineering Team is responsible for ensuring that all systems are constantly enhanced and upgraded with latest firmware/software from our technical vendors. The firmware/software upgrades will service Interactive’s cloud and managed services customers through scheduled preventative maintenance engineering activities, these continual upgrades will be performed to ensure customer infrastructure is compliant and meets vendor best practice standards. This position will focus on the following technology sets:
- VMware, vSphere vCenter, NSX, vCloud Director (N-2), ESXi Hosts
- Cisco UCS (Infrastructure and Servers)
- Cisco Supervisor
- Zerto
This role ensures that all systems are maintained and kept up to date with firmware and upgrades; thus preventing issues before they arise. You will have access to experienced engineers, and you will be required to work a night shift rotational roster, which includes predominantly night shifts for customer changes. This role will play a critical role in maintaining systems that are best of breed.
